Engine noise in Sport Mode?
I've driven over 750 miles in my Karma. I love the car and I love the ride in Stealth, but Sport Mode is a bit disappointing to me. I got the impression that the noise that the demo's were producing in Sport Mode was tackled by exhaust 3.0 .

However, when I drive in Sport Mode I find it rather noisy, and erratic. It's more noisy (or as noisy) as it was in the demo that I drove twice. So I'm wondering if my car has had the new exhausts installed. It is an early production car (#332) and I that puts it among the delaer demo's and SE's. I read somewhere that those car did not get the new exhaust yet. Could it be that my car hasn't been fitted with the new exhausts? Any clues?

I will ask my dealer when I come in for software update 6.13.5 on Thursday. But maybe someone already has some inside info on this issue?

I have an ICE noise issue on my car that may be similar to yours. It is caused by the exhaust heat shielding coming into contact with the underbelly pan. They made some modifications last week and it is better, but still there. I took the mechanic for a demo ride yesterday, and he said they will address it when I get 6.14 installed (I got 6.13.5 yesterday).

Engine noise in Sport Mode?
My dealer told me they are aware of the loose heat shield issue (it expands when hot, warps, and touches something else), he said that the Fisker technicians now know exactly how to bend it so it doesn't touch the offending element and prevents the noise. The dealer technicians did NOT know how to do it until the Fisker engineers showed them. They tweaked mine before I took delivery (SE #76) and I have only heard "normal" sounding engine rumble in Sport mode. I'm actually surprised by how quiet it is, can barely hear it over road noise on the highway.
